GUAMANIAN CHICKEN

This is a recipe that I picked up while living in Guam

Ingredients

Chicken (Breasts or thighs)
1 large Onion
Soy sauce
vinegar

Preparation

  1. Put the chicken in a large bowl. Add equal parts of soy sauce and vinegar until the chicken is covered. Add the onion (enough to cover the top). Let soak for 6 - 24 hours (the longer the better).

    Bake or grill Bake at 350 for about 20-30 minutes.

    Serve while hot.
